10th Annual Emily Schindler Memorial Lecture scheduled

image003-1Chesapeake Life Center invites the community to the 10th Annual Emily Schindler Memorial Lecture titled “Do it Well, Make it Fun. The Key to Success in Life, Death and Almost Everything in Between” presented by author and humorist Ron Culberson from 9 a.m. to 12:15 p.m. April 15 at the Conference Center at the Maritime Institute, 692 Maritime Blvd., Linthicum Heights, MD. The cost is $45. Parking is free.

The lecture was created in 2005 through a gift to the Schindler Family from the Saint Agnes Cancer Center. Emily Schindler was an 18-year-old freshman at Frostburg State University and a member of the SPY swim team in Severna Park, MD when she was tragically killed in a car accident in 2004.

 Based on Culberson’s book with the same title, the lecture will provide an engaging, fun and practical presentation for care professionals, leaders and community members on how to create a less stressful work environment.  It also helps attendees understand that excellence combined with fun and humor can improve productivity, create better working relationships, enhance creativity, change the workplace culture, and lead to the delivery of improved care. 

Three Continuing Education Credits will be awarded for social workers licensed by the Maryland Board of Social Work Examiners, pending Maryland Board of Professional Counselors and Therapists. Parking is free.
